Comprehending ADHD
ADHD is a neurodevelopmental disorder identified by a relentless pattern of inattention, hyperactivity, and impulsivity. Adult symptoms may manifest in a different way than those seen in kids, frequently leading to underdiagnosis. The indications might consist of:
Chronic poor organizationForgetfulnessDifficulty focusing on jobsImpulsivityLow frustration tolerance
Comprehending these symptoms is essential, as they can cause challenges in personal and expert life if left unaddressed.

The assessment process normally consists of several components, as summarized in the table below:
Assessment ComponentDescriptionMedical InterviewA structured interview to talk about symptoms and history.Self-Report QuestionnairesStandardized kinds to assess ADHD symptoms and related problems.Behavioral ObservationsObserving habits in different settings may be performed.Cognitive TestingExamining attention period, memory, and executive functioning.Security InformationGathering information from member of the family or partners.Action 1: Clinical Interview
The scientific interview is the cornerstone of an ADHD assessment, during which a trained mental health expert will explore the individual's developmental history, present symptoms, and any past mental issues. This interview likewise generally covers family history, which can be informative offered the genetic part of ADHD.
Step 2: Self-Report Questionnaires
Self-report surveys, such as the Adult ADHD Self-Report Scale (ASRS) and the Conners Adult ADHD Rating Scales (CAARS), are commonly used. These questionnaires typically ask the private to review their behavioral patterns over the past six months.
Example Questions from ASRSHow often do you have problem concentrating on jobs or activities?How typically do you lose things necessary for tasks and activities?Step 3: Behavioral Observations
Though more typical in kid assessments, observational approaches may sometimes be made use of. Professionals may think about how adults manifest ADHD symptoms in both structured (e.g., work environment settings) and disorganized environments (e.g., home).
Step 4: Cognitive Testing
Cognitive tests determine different skills, including attention, memory, and company. Tools like the Continuous Performance Test (CPT) assess attention and impulse control.
Step 5: Collateral Information Gathering
Gathering information from household or buddies can add an important point of view, clarifying how the person's symptoms impact their lives.
Interpreting the Results
As soon as all parts are complete, the clinician will assemble the gathered information to provide an assessment conclusion. Here's what the outcomes might suggest:
Positive Diagnosis
If identified with ADHD, a tailored treatment strategy will typically be developed, which might include:
Medications: Stimulants and non-stimulants can help handle symptoms.Therapy: Cognitive-behavioral therapy (CBT) and coaching can assist develop coping methods.Lifestyle Changes: Exercise, dietary modifications, and mindfulness practices can also play a vital role.Unfavorable Diagnosis
If the assessment concludes that ADHD is not present, the clinician may examine alternative causes for the problems dealt with, such as stress and anxiety or mood disorders.

What certifications should I search for in a professional conducting the assessment?
Try to find licensed psychologists, psychiatrists, or other mental health professionals with experience in adult ADHD assessment.
Are ADHD assessments covered by insurance coverage?
Numerous insurance strategies do cover ADHD assessments, however it's best to inspect with your provider in advance.
How long does the assessment take?
The process can take one to numerous hours, depending on the intricacy of symptoms and the methods utilized.
What's the age requirement for an ADHD assessment?
Adults of all ages can seek evaluations, as ADHD can continue into older age.
Exist natural treatments for ADHD?
Yes, way of life modifications, dietary improvements, and mindfulness can complement conventional treatment, although effectiveness varies by person.
